Title: Innovations by Timothy J. Arnaud
Introduction
Timothy J. Arnaud is a notable inventor based in Everett, WA, who has made significant contributions to the field of vehicle ventilation systems. With a total of five patents to his name, Arnaud's work focuses on enhancing the comfort and safety of vehicle interiors.
Latest Patents
Among his latest innovations are two key patents. The first is a system and method for ventilation systems in internal cabins of vehicles. This invention includes a seat assembly with a seat duct that is fluidly coupled to one or more air outlets. An air delivery manifold is positioned underneath the seat assembly, which includes a first outlet port. Air is efficiently delivered to the air outlets via this manifold. The second patent involves headrest ventilation systems and methods for seating assemblies. This assembly is designed to secure to a headrest and features an air conduit with multiple air inlets and outlets, along with an air filter to remove contaminants. Additionally, it can include a fan to draw air in and one or more ultraviolet (UV) light emitters to sanitize the air before it is released.
Career Highlights
Timothy J. Arnaud is currently employed at The Boeing Company, where he applies his expertise in engineering and innovation to develop advanced systems for aircraft and vehicles. His work has been instrumental in improving the overall user experience in transportation.
Collaborations
Arnaud has collaborated with several talented individuals, including David R. Space and James A. Fullerton, who have contributed to his projects and innovations.
